3. Love Family
A story about a son of a rich hotel owner who has not forgotten a girl he met when he was young.  They only problem is that they have not met again.  The only object he has is a handkerchief that the girl gave him when they were young.  His quest in life is to find this girl ('angel') and return the handkerchief.
